Description
4-Methoxy-2-Methylphenylboronic Acid is a versatile organoboron compound that serves as a critical building block in modern synthetic chemistry. Its primary value lies in its role as a key reagent in Suzuki-Miyaura cross-coupling reactions, enabling the efficient formation of carbon-carbon bonds. This high-purity intermediate is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and advanced materials sectors who require reliable and consistent raw materials for complex synthesis.

Basic Information
| Product Name | 4-Methoxy-2-Methylphenylboronic Acid |
| CAS No. | 208399-66-0 |
| Molecular Formula | C8H11BO3 |
| Molecular Weight | 165.98 g/mol |
| Synonyms | (4-Methoxy-2-methylphenyl)boronic acid; 2-Methyl-4-methoxyphenylboronic acid; 4-Methoxy-o-tolylboronic acid; Boronic acid, B-(4-methoxy-2-methylphenyl)-; 208399-66-0; 4-Methoxy-2-methylbenzeneboronic acid |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and should be handled under an inert atmosphere (e.g., nitrogen or argon) for long-term storage or when opening a new container to prevent degradation.
